Protective Effect Of Traditional Chinese Medicine Hu-qi Extractum On Radiation-induced Salivary Glands In Wistar Rats

Objective:The aim of this study was to provide the evidence of hu-qi extractum on the research and development of radiation-resistant.Assessed stimulus intensity on golden Hamster' oral mucous membrane,and then analyed the protective effect on the saliva glands' hispathologic tissue and function against 60Co radiation-induced injuries in Wistar rats.Methods:(1)By grading and observing the histopathological tissue section,we assessed stimulus intensity on oral mucous membrane.Hamster were randomly divided into the high dose group,the low dose group and the control group(12 hamster in each group),male and female in equal. In the drug two intervention groups,put 0.3ml compound or excipient into both cheek pouches while in the control group,the same dosage of distilled water and administration of vehicle was used.Once for every hour,four times a day.One hour after the last time given drug,distilled water rush the cheek pouch,Evaluated the Oral mucous membrane irritation.Repeated the procedure daily for thirty consecutive days,and at the end of the thirtieth administration, observed the pouches one hour,twenty-four hours,forty-eight hours and seventy-tow hours after the irrigation respectively,evaluated and graded the irriative response by local edema and erythema,and histopathologic examination of mucous membrane from oral cheek was performed.(2)The saliva glands of male Wistar rats were locally 60Co7-irradiated in the head and neck region with a single dose of 15 Gy and analysed the composition of the saliva samples,morphological changes at 3,40 days after irradiation.Male Wistar rats were randomly divided into the sham-irradiated control group(SI),the high dose group(HDG),the middle dose group(MDG),the low dose group(LDG) and the single dose irradiated group(SD)(20 Wistar rats in each group).All intervention rats were intragastric administrated with hu-qi extract,while the control group and model group were administrated with saline.Two phases of glands reaction to irradiation have been noted.Wistar rats were anesthetized,pilocarpine were injected intraperitoneally to stimulate saliva flow.Saliva was collected after pilocarpine injection.Assuming the specific gravity of saliva to be 1.0g/cm3 and saliva flow rate was recorded as flow per minute.All samples were stored frozen (-20℃)for further tests.The concentration of sodium,potassium,amylase were measured by atomic absorption spectrophotometry.SIgA were analysed by ELISA techniques.After sacrifice, the bilateral parotid glands and the submandibular glands were removed immediately and weighed.The morphology was assessed after H&E staining. Results:(1)Localized epitheliosis of the cheek mucosa had been found in single case from the high dosage group and control group,so it was assumed to be accidental and irrelevant to irritation. Since no pathological changes had been found in most cases,it was estimated that the extracts had no irritation on golden hamster's cheek mucosa.(2)The weight of the rats in single dose iiradiated group,low dose group,middle dose group decreased comparing with that of the sham-irradiated control group on the fortieth day,There was no significant difference between the high dose group and the control group.The SIgA decreased after irradiation (p<0.05),while no significant difference in those of the high dosage group which were close to the sham-irradiated control group.The amylase concentration of saliva of experimental group was significantly higher than that of the control group on the third day (p< 0.05).But there was no significant difference on the fortieth day between the three dosage groups and the single dose irradiated group.After irradiation,the cellular plasm of acinus of saliva glands showed the progressing changes of swelling,vacuolation and necrosis.The acinar showed atrophy and less cells compared with control at late time.Conclusions:Our results suggest that compound hu-qi extract which had no irritation on golden hamster's cheek mucosa and provided the safety for clinical application improve the general conditions and protect the structure and function of salivary glands in wistar rats undergoing radiation.
